Beyond the Basics: Adapting Genny's Sauce to Your Taste
While the original recipe is wonderfully delicious, it’s incredibly adaptable to individual preferences. Feel free to experiment with different herbs and spices. A pinch of red pepper flakes adds a delightful kick, while a sprinkle of dried oregano lends an earthiness that complements the tomatoes beautifully. If you’re feeling adventurous, try adding a touch of balsamic vinegar for a sharper, tangier flavor. The possibilities are truly endless!
I’ve also found that the type of tomatoes you use makes a significant difference. While canned plum tomatoes are readily available and work perfectly, fresh, ripe tomatoes, especially during the summer months, bring an unmatched vibrancy and freshness to the sauce. If you choose to use fresh tomatoes, remember to remove their skins and seeds before adding them to the pot. This step will prevent the sauce from becoming too watery or bitter.
